2024年1月10日发(作者:)
java获取文件后缀名的方法
Java获取文件后缀名的方法是指在Java中如何解析文件名,提取出其文件后缀名。文件后缀名(或扩展名)是指文件名中最右边一部分,它通常表示文件的类型。
获取文件后缀名的最简单方法就是利用类提供的getName()方法对文件名进行解析。getName()方法可以将文件名分割成不同的部分,并返回最后一部分,也就是文件的后缀名。
下面举例说明:
String fileName = "";
// 通过新建一个File对象来获取文件名
File file = new File(fileName);
// 调用getName()方法来获取文件的后缀名
String suffix = e();
// 截取字符串,从最后一个 . 的位置开始,截取到末尾
String suffix = ing(dexOf(".") + 1);
n("文件后缀名是:"+suffix);
运行结果:文件后缀名是:java
不仅如此,还可以通过使用 String 的 split() 方法来获取文件的后缀名。split() 方法可以根据给定的分隔符将字符串分割成多个部分,比如我们可以使用"."作为分隔符。
下面举例说明:
String fileName = "";
// 根据 . 来将字符串分割成多个部分
String[] parts = (".");
// 获取最后一个部分,即文件的后缀名
String suffix = parts[-1];
n("文件后缀名是:"+suffix);
运行结果:文件后缀名是:java
上述提到两种方法在获取文件后缀名时都是有效的,但具体应该使用哪一种方法,还要根据实际情况进行斟酌。总之,只要熟悉这两种方法,就可以很容易的在 Java 中解析文件名,从而获取其文件后缀名。


发布评论